Editorial overview Touché

Cutthroat Cheerleader by Zachary Ryan, published by Kingston Publishing Company on October 27, 2020, is a psychological thriller that delves into the dark undercurrents of a seemingly quiet town. With 346 pages, this edition presents a gripping narrative centered around the shocking murder of Madison Taylor, whose death sends ripples through the community of Townsend, Washington. The story unfolds through Madison’s perspective, revealing the complexities of her life and the chilling events leading up to her demise.

Readers will encounter a blend of suspense and intrigue as the plot explores themes of fear, betrayal, and the hidden lives of the Liberty Lion’s cheer squad. The narrative challenges perceptions of innocence and guilt, emphasizing that no one is truly free from the shadows of their actions. This edition, written in English, invites readers to navigate the treacherous dynamics of friendship and rivalry, all while uncovering the truth behind Madison’s murder.


Official synopsis Publisher

In the sleepy town of Townsend, Washington, there was an act so gruesome that no one would ever be the same. What heinous crime do I speak of? Skylar Torres thinking she could pull off a crop top with that pudgy body of hers. Oh, did you think I was going to say my murder. Well, I thought it was more sensational than anything else, but the real scandal was who killed me and why.

You should already know my name since it was on everyone’s lips once they found me with my throat ripped out. People thought they should have only feared me, but the Liberty Lion’s cheer squad knew one thing, hunt or be hunted.

No one’s hands were truly clean from all the dirt and blood on them. Be safe, watch your back and always remember, Happy Hunting.

Love,

Madison Taylor
